ABC News - A federal judge’s ruling has cleared the way for Hawaii to include cruise ship passengers in a new tourist tax to help cope with climate change, a levy set to go into effect at the start of 2026. 

NY Times On Christmas Eve, one Powerball ticket in Arkansas delivered a gift worth $1.817 billion. A single ticket sold in Arkansas matched all six numbers in Wednesday night’s drawing, winning the second-largest U.S. lottery jackpot ever, lottery officials said. The jackpot run had stretched to a record 47 drawings, officials said. The winning ticket was sold at a Murphy USA gas station in Cabot, Ark., lottery officials told The Associated Press.  

The global reindeer (caribou) population has plunged about 67% in three decades, falling from roughly 5.5 million to 1.88 million, according to NOAA's Arctic Report Card.
